What Does TADIL Stand For?
TADIL stands for Tactical Digital Information Link
TADIL, or Tactical Digital Information Link, is a secure communication protocol used by military and defense organizations to facilitate the exchange of tactical information in real-time. It enables the integration and interoperability of various platforms and systems, allowing for enhanced situational awareness, timely decision-making, and improved operational effectiveness in dynamic environments. TADIL supports diverse data types, including sensor data, command and control messages, and operational planning information, essential for modern joint and coalition operations.
